Coal City Games 2026: NSC Confirms 20-Sport Lineup for Enugu Festival
The National Sports Commission has officially listed twenty sports for the 23rd National Sports Festival – the Coal City Games – set to run from 27 November to 11 December 2026 in Enugu. At a meeting in Abuja, the NSC Director General clarified that the decision to trim the programme to twenty sports was made at the last National Council on Sports session in Calabar. This move reflects current economic realities and follows the model adopted for the 2026 Commonwealth Games in Glasgow, where some events are merged. To improve coordination, the Commission will strengthen communication with state sports directors. The approved events cover both able-bodied and para competitions in athletics, badminton, basketball (3×3), boxing, canoeing, cricket, cycling, darts, football, golf, gymnastics, judo, mixed martial arts, shooting, swimming, table tennis, tennis, taekwondo, weightlifting, and wrestling.
